               Example 6.16


               Find the x and y-intercepts of the straight line 3x −  2y +  10 0.=

               Solution
               Given 3x −  2y +  10 0.=   When  x = 0,  it implies that 2y = 10. Thus,  y = 5.

               Therefore, the y-intercept is (0, 5).

               The x-intercept is obtained when  y = 0.  It implies that  3x = − 10,  thus,
                    10
               x = −   .
